#d9dde4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9dde4 is composed of 85.1% red, 86.7%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.8% cyan, 3.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 218.2 degrees, a saturation of 16.9% and a lightness of 87.3%. #d9dde4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b3bbc9.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#d9dde4 color description : Light grayish blue.
#d9dde4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9dde4 has RGB values of R:217, G:221, B:228 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14278116.

Shades and Tints of #d9dde4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060608 is the darkest color, while #fbf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d9dde4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dededf is the less saturated color, while #c0d6fd is the most saturated one.
